GAMX12-1500-001:GAMX_12//5G59//01500//GPA100 Encoder Technical Solution

We deliver a precision 1:1 technical solution for the GAMX12-1500-001 incremental encoder, manufactured through controlled non-standard production to ensure full replication of the original model’s mechanical and electrical specifications. All mounting dimensions, shaft parameters, housing structures, and interface connections are strictly matched, enabling direct installation without structural modification or wiring adjustments. With a standard production lead time of approximately 15 working days, this solution supports urgent procurement needs and stable project scheduling.

Equipped with a 1500-pulse optical incremental sensing system, this encoder provides stable and accurate feedback for industrial automation equipment, rotating machinery, and hazardous environments. Its reinforced housing and IP65-rated sealing ensure dependable performance under vibration, shock, dust exposure, and temperature fluctuations. Optimized signal stability and flexible electronic output configurations enable seamless integration with PLC, CNC, and various industrial control platforms, ensuring high precision and long-term operational reliability.
